基于分光光度法测定乳化态餐饮废水含油量  

Determination of oil content of emulsified restaurant wastewater based on spectrophotometry

摘  要:为了测量餐饮废水的含油量,利用乳化剂将餐饮废水配制成乳状液,测定其在特定吸收波长的吸光度,依据绘制出的标准曲线推算出相应的餐饮废水中含油量。实验表明,选取十二烷基苯磺酸钠为乳化剂,既能很好保证实验要求,也有很好的经济性;在搅拌速度为10 000 r/min的条件下,搅拌时间选取5 min便可得到稳定的乳化液;通过对实验数据方差和加标回收率的计算,发现实验数据波动较小,有较好的可靠性和重复性;将此方法和国家环境保护标准HJ 637-2012(水质石油类和动植物油类的测定红外分光光度法)进行对比,2种方法测定结果相近。此方法测得的数据准确、可靠,能够简单快速地得到餐饮废水中的含油量,并且不使用有机溶剂,消除了有机溶剂对环境和人体健康危害。In order to measure the oil content of restaurant wastewater,it was formulated into an emulsion by emulsifier,the absorbance was measured at a particular wavelength,and the corresponding oil content of restaurant wastewater was calculated based on a plotted standard curve. The experimental results show that choosing dodecyl benzene sulfonate as the emulsifier can ensure the experimental requirements and its economy. Under the stirring speed of 10 000 r / min,a stable emulsion can be obtained when stirring duration is 5 min. By calculating the variance of the experimental data and spiked recoveries,experimental data are turned out to be reliable and repeatable with its small fluctuation. Compared with the national environmental standard HJ 637-2012( water quality-determination of petroleum oils and animal and vegetable oils-infrared spectrophotometry),the results of the two methods are close. With accurate and reliable measurements of this method,the oil content of restaurant wastewater can be obtained quickly and easily. And without using any organic solvent,the method eliminates the hazards to the environment and human beings.
